    There are 3 categories of "technology" in the world of G-shock:

    1) Tough - the basic antishock technology that most of the G-shocks carry.
    2) Tough Solar - antishock + solar powered
    3) Multiband - auto-sync your watch with the closest of the 5-6 radio towers dispersed in the world.

    I personally like Tough Solar so that I don't need to change batteries every 2 years. I never opted for one with Multiband function because of some of the reviews I've read. People say that time-sync is not entirely reliable in N. America, especially if you watch stays indoor most of the time (need to be out in the open / close to the window if indoors to get a good signal).

    In addition to these 3 basic G-shock categories, you can watches that are equiped with sensors that detect/calculate one or more of the following: temperature, altitude, atmospheric pressure, direction (compass).

    After all these are considered (if technology>cosmetic like me), you can pick size and color.
